Query 1: What’s the typical worth vary for overlaying a pickup truck?
The expense fluctuates considerably, starting from $2,500 to $6,000 or extra. This variance is attributable to elements equivalent to car measurement, materials high quality, design complexity, and labor prices.
Query 2: Does the dimensions of the pickup truck affect the associated fee?
Sure, bigger vehicles necessitate extra materials and elevated labor time, leading to the next total worth. Prolonged cab and long-bed fashions incur better bills than customary cab configurations.
Query 3: How does materials high quality have an effect on the worth?
Premium vinyl supplies, providing enhanced sturdiness and superior aesthetics, command the next worth level in comparison with entry-level choices. The selection of matte, gloss, or specialty finishes additionally influences materials prices.
Query 4: Are complicated designs costlier?
Sure, intricate designs involving a number of layers, exact shade registration, or {custom} graphics require specialised expertise and extra labor, resulting in elevated prices. Easier designs are typically extra economical.
Query 5: What position do labor prices play within the total worth?
Labor prices characterize a good portion of the full expense. Skilled installers might cost greater hourly charges, however their experience can guarantee a high-quality outcome and doubtlessly cut back the danger of future issues.
Query 6: Does pre-existing harm to the truck affect the worth?
Sure, any pre-existing scratches, dents, or rust will have to be repaired earlier than making use of the overlaying. The price of these repairs can be added to the general expense.

Ideas for Precisely Estimating Pickup Truck Protecting Prices
Acquiring an correct estimate for a pickup truck overlaying requires cautious planning and knowledgeable decision-making. The next ideas present steerage on navigating the quoting course of and minimizing potential price overruns.
Tip 1: Acquire A number of Quotes: Contact not less than three respected set up retailers to solicit estimates. Evaluating quotes permits for figuring out worth variations and assessing the competitiveness of every supply.
Tip 2: Present Detailed Info: Furnish installers with complete particulars relating to the truck’s make, mannequin, yr, and situation. Clearly articulate the specified end, design complexity, and protection space (full or partial). Embrace pictures of any pre-existing harm.
Tip 3: Inquire About Materials Specs: Request detailed info relating to the kind of vinyl movie getting used, together with the producer, collection, and anticipated lifespan. Perceive the guarantee phrases related to the fabric.
Tip 4: Make clear Labor Prices: Acquire a breakdown of labor fees, together with the hourly fee and the estimated variety of hours required for the set up. Inquire about any further charges, equivalent to design or preparation fees.
Tip 5: Examine the Installer’s Portfolio: Assessment the installer’s earlier work to evaluate their ability and a focus to element. Search for examples of comparable initiatives and pay shut consideration to the standard of the end and the precision of the applying.
Tip 6: Inquire About Guarantee Protection: Perceive the scope and period of the guarantee supplied by the installer. Make clear what points are coated and what’s excluded. Acquire the guarantee phrases in writing.
Tip 7: Consider Pre-Present Harm Restore: If the truck has any pre-existing scratches, dents, or rust, receive a separate estimate for the price of repairs. Incorporate this expense into the general price range.
Following the following pointers will contribute to a extra clear and predictable pricing course of, enabling a extra correct understanding of the monetary dedication concerned in a pickup truck overlaying.
